Hayworth backs cuts to women's health

I am writing to express my extreme disappointment in U.S. Rep. Nan Hayworth, R-Mount Kisco. Since she was elected last November, Congresswoman Hayworth has done nothing to create jobs or save taxpayers money.

Instead, she's participated in the Republican Party's War on Women. She's voted to cut critical women's health programs like Medicaid as well as to prevent Planned Parenthood from receiving federal funding to provide preventive care services such as cancer screenings. I would like to know why the congresswoman is more focused on cutting women's health than on creating good jobs.

What's most disappointing is the congresswoman's cancellation of her public Town Hall meeting in Stony Point which was scheduled to take place on Aug. 9. Instead of taking the time to hear from her constituents, and addressing the issues that are important to us in the 19th District, she has decided to hide. To date, the congresswoman has not scheduled any public forums for August recess. I hope that the congresswoman will move quickly to reschedule this meeting and to hold other town hall meetings with her constituents.

Maureen Oliver
Stony Point
